Включить режим отладки в приложении Liblinphone Android - PullRequest
0 голосов
/ 16 января 2020

Когда я могу включить опцию «Отладка», где обычно хранятся файлы журналов?

Или они доступны для просмотра только с помощью logcat?

Я больше всего предпочитаю Посмотрите, что входит в Logcat в Android Studio.

В iOS, мы достигли с помощью метода ниже в классе core.h.

linphone_core_set_log_level(BCTBX_LOG_DEBUG);

Для справки я добавляю ниже код, но не могу найти, чтобы включить его.

Factory.instance().setDebugMode(isDebugEnabled, appName);
            Factory.instance().enableLogCollection(LogCollectionState.EnabledWithoutPreviousLogHandler);
            Factory.instance().getLoggingService().setListener(new LoggingServiceListener() {
                @Override
                public void onLogMessageWritten(LoggingService logService, String domain, LogLevel lev, String message) {
                    switch (lev) {
                        case Debug:
                            android.util.Log.d(domain, message);
                            break;
                        case Message:
                            android.util.Log.i(domain, message);
                            break;
                        case Warning:
                            android.util.Log.w(domain, message);
                            break;
                        case Error:
                            android.util.Log.e(domain, message);
                            break;
                        case Fatal:
                        default:
                            android.util.Log.wtf(domain, message);
                            break;
                    }
                }
            });

Дайте мне знать, если у вас есть какие-либо вопросы.

С уважением,

...